Having said that... we went to bluezoo during our March '07 trip. Mom was coming down with the flu, which rained on her parade a little, but we still enjoyed it. The food was excellent, we had great service, and we enjoyed the decor.

For our May '07 trip we went to the Mother's Day brunch at Fresh. We really enjoyed it, even though they ran out of the some of the desserts before we got to them!! A crime, truly. They had several good choices, and everything was very... fresh. Um. In an embarrassing note, we forgot anything but our room card, which of course you can't use at the Swan or Dolphin. Thankfully the *very* *kind* manager at the restaurant let us give her our name and room number at the Poly, and once we reached our room, we were able to call back and give her a credit card number. We were obviously very grateful, b/c washing dishes wouldn't have been fun at WDW on Mother's Day!!

I stay at Swan and Dolphin pretty much everytime i go. I can tell u that the restaurants are great now at Swan u have Garden grove kimonos and the Millitano. All great restaurants garden grove has a great character breakfast. Kimonos is more of a bar but they have great sushi and parents bring there kids and they do karaoke there. Millitano is a italian restaurant very price hence i haven't eaten there yet. They also i believe have something by the pool and in the lobby on they way out to the boats to the parks u have a coffee bar open in the morning. Dolphin u have more choices. U have Blue Zoo, The fountain, Shulas, Fresh, Lobby bar, and Picabu. Blue zoo is a fancy fish place its pretty good been there once. The fountainis a ice cream shop that serves ice creams and burgers and such like and old malt shop. Shuals is a steak house very good but very pricey but once again very good imho. Fresh is a mediterranean restaurant with a excellent breakfast. The lobby bar is a what it says a bar in the lobby. Picabu is one of my favs its open 24/7 they have sandwiches hot food all kinds of stuff. Its served cafeteria style its good late in the night or anytime. They also have a 7/11 type store. Out of all the restaurants my top 3 are Garden Grove, Fresh, Picabu. If u guys have any other questions pm me and ill be more then happy to answer them.

Last time we did the character brunch on sun. If you are looking just for the characters there are only 2, I think Pluto and Goofy, our ds are teens so we just went for the food and there is lots of it. We all loved it and will go back again. I think they definetely had a better selection than Beach Club which we couldnt get an ADR for. They had cereal, lots of fresh fruit choices, made to order omlets, bacon, sausage etc. Good muffins and danish etc. We all left stuffed for sure. Got a sandwhich at the Splash Grill I think its called. It was o.k. but kind of on the pricey side and the ds got some stuff from Picabus, the portions were not too big but the price sure was. I think it was something like almost $10 for some hot wings. I laughed when we figured it was almost $1 a wing but they do have alot of choices there. The Dolphin Fountain was really crowded when we were there so we didnt go. Make sure you arent going during a convention time because that would affect restraunt volume etc. Best of luck and have a great trip. Congratulations, you will love the resorts!!
